Fatmir Xhafaj was protected by Albanian Prime Minister Edi Rama, through US Ambassador Donald Lu.
If there was a real particle related to the responsibility of our interior minister before they had spoken, our friend, American Ambassador”, said the day before in Parliament Rama.
But 24 hours later Donald Lou put the prime minister's border on the sack, writes tch.
“Prime Minister Rama must speak in his name and we will speak on our behalf. We are considering claims that were raised regarding Minister Xhafaj's brother”, Lu said.
Edi Rama didn't delay to share.
Of course I speak for myself and our friend Lu speaks for himself. And quite normally, it's my job to say what I mean when I talk about it, like it's his job to say what he thinks when asked about me”, Rama reacted.
During Friday, the debate between the parties in politics followed over the “F” point to Article 490 of the criminal prosecution code that, as the Democratic Party accused, Fatmir Xhafa classified to protect the brother. In “Facebook”, Vasilika Hysi said the current article is the same as the one approved in the Law Commission.
“Noni, who is the opposition's next cause, is reflecting the convention on extradition, additional protocol. When a bill undergoes many changes, it is adopted as an integral version. The panel has voted the option that is currently”, Hysey said.
But the DP said it is not indicated by official documents. According to them, neither is the Convention respected for extradition.
“Extradition can be rejected, only in those cases when Albania thinks the trial procedures in a concrete case do not meet minimum defence rights, known for a person charged with a criminal offence. In this case, guarantees for retrial” are required, Alibeaj said.
As of August 1st, the code of the criminal procedure has also been a barrier to those convicted of minimum protection with lawyers to whom Conventa speaks. Such is the case with protection Agron Xhafa, sentenced by three steps of the Italian judiciary to 7 years in prison.
No European Union or US country, “provides guarantees for retrial in such cases. This means that the condemned person is neither extradited nor served sentence in Albanian prisons”, said Gazmend Bardi.
The Democrats said these are irrefutable public evidence for which the prosecution should act towards Fatmir Xhafa. While Petrit Vasili, whose party was ruling when the penal procedure code has been adopted, wants parliament to investigate what happened and the article in question to change.
